## Ownership

The user module is being split out of the Brindlewood monolith into its own service, codenamed Lanternfish. During the transition, authentication and profile endpoints live in both places; the monolith proxies to Lanternfish behind a feature flag. New team members should not add functionality to the legacy user module — all changes go into Lanternfish. Migration tracking lives in the Lanternfish board. Questions about cutover timing, schema ownership, or the proxy layer should go to the person named below.

signatory, yagep-yahof: Gorys Casix Briir Belath

Snapshot testing for Glimwick UI components: every component ships with a rendered snapshot checked into the repo. CI diffs pixels against the golden set; failures block merge. Update goldens only via the approval script, never by hand. Flaky diffs usually mean animation or font-loading races — stabilize those first. New components need goldens before review. Thresholds below control diff tolerance and retry behavior; the current values are as follows.

tuning table, yahap-hahip:
BUDGETS = {
    "praiel": 88,
    "quenox": 61,
    "nordor": 332,
    "gorix": 835,
    "ruswyn": 186,
}

# Pagination config — Lanternfish Public API
#
# Welcome aboard. All list endpoints are cursor-paginated; offset params
# were removed in v3. PAGE_SIZE_DEFAULT=25 and PAGE_SIZE_MAX=100 are hard
# caps enforced at the gateway, not per-route. Cursors are opaque — never
# parse them client-side or in tests. Raising PAGE_SIZE_MAX needs a perf
# review first. Cursors are signed before leaving the service, and the
# signing secret is set on the line directly below.

vault entry, yagef-bahop: COURIER_KEY29=5cc62eb51255862256337c33c5be9